Adjacent to Walden's Ridge Park is a once in a lifetime opportunity to build your dream home. All that separates these private building sites from the Walden's Ridge Park Hamilton County maintained trial system are a beautiful cobble stone stream, public green space and a year-round spring. Walk out of your back door into over 200 acres of curated park space. Walden's Ridge Park is the most progressive publicly owned down-hill mountain biking park east of the Mississippi. With over 12 miles of trails for running, hiking, and biking as well as established rock-climbing routes, guests and homeowners will step out of their back door, cross over a year-round spring fed creek, and walk or ride into the 200-acre park. Home sites are located at the base of Signal Mountain and offer spectacular views of sandstone bluff lines. With only one stop light, the drive to Chattanooga's City center is 11 minutes away. 5 total lots for sale (lots 5,6,7,8, and 9) - Lot 5 is under contract. These are partially wooded, level building sites ready for your dream home adjacent to an incredible back yard playground. The Reads Lake Rd neighborhood contains higher end homes nestled at the base of Signal Mountain and is a quiet, dead-end street that does have any through traffic. As a licensed real estate brokerage, Estately has access to the same database professional Realtors use: the Multiple Listing Service (or MLS). That means we can display all the properties listed by other member brokerages of the local Association of Realtors—unless the seller has requested that the listing not be published or marketed online.
The MLS is widely considered to be the most authoritative, up-to-date, accurate, and complete source of real estate for-sale in the USA.

Walk Score is the most well-known measure of walkability for any address. It is based on the distance to a variety of nearby services and pedestrian friendliness. Walk Scores range from 0 (Car-Dependent) to 100 (Walker’s Paradise).

Bike Score evaluates a location's bikeability. It is calculated by measuring bike infrastructure, hills, destinations and road connectivity, and the number of bike commuters. Bike Scores range from 0 (Somewhat Bikeable) to 100 (Biker’s Paradise).

Transit Score measures a location's access to public transit. It is based on nearby transit routes frequency, type of route (bus, rail, etc.), and distance to the nearest stop on the route. Transit Scores range from 0 (Minimal Transit) to 100 (Rider’s Paradise).
